Article: Last Chance to See 'American Originals' from the National Archives in Atlanta

WASHINGTON, Dec. 19 /U.S. Newswire/ -- Only three weeks remain for Atlanta residents and holiday visitors to see the National Archives traveling exhibition "American Originals" at the Jimmy Carter Presidential Library and Museum. The exhibition showcases original documents that have charted the course of American history, including four that were recently cited as being among the 100 most important documents in American history. Atlanta is the only city in the Southeast that will host the exhibition.
